如何打印html页面大小

要打印HTML页面的大小,可以使用JavaScript的document.documentElement.scrollHeightdocument.documentElement.clientWidth属性分别获取页面的高度和宽度。示例代码如下:,,``javascript,console.log("页面高度:" + document.documentElement.scrollHeight + "px");,console.log("页面宽度:" + document.documentElement.clientWidth + "px");,``

如何打印HTML页面大小

创新互联公司主要业务有网站营销策划、成都做网站、网站建设、微信公众号开发、小程序设计、H5场景定制、程序开发等业务。一次合作终身朋友,是我们奉行的宗旨;我们不仅仅把客户当客户,还把客户视为我们的合作伙伴,在开展业务的过程中,公司还积累了丰富的行业经验、成都全网营销推广资源和合作伙伴关系资源,并逐渐建立起规范的客户服务和保障体系。 

在Web开发中,有时候我们需要获取HTML页面的大小信息,包括宽度和高度,这可以通过使用JavaScript来实现,以下是一些常用的方法:

1. 使用window.innerWidthwindow.innerHeight

通过window.innerWidthwindow.innerHeight属性可以获取到浏览器窗口的宽度和高度(包括滚动条),示例如下:

var width = window.innerWidth;
var height = window.innerHeight;
console.log("页面宽度:" + width + ",页面高度:" + height);

2. 使用document.documentElement.clientWidthdocument.documentElement.clientHeight

通过document.documentElement.clientWidthdocument.documentElement.clientHeight属性可以获取到文档的宽度和高度(不包括滚动条),示例如下:

var width = document.documentElement.clientWidth;
var height = document.documentElement.clientHeight;
console.log("页面宽度:" + width + ",页面高度:" + height);

3. 使用document.body.clientWidthdocument.body.clientHeight

通过document.body.clientWidthdocument.body.clientHeight属性可以获取到文档内容的宽度和高度(不包括滚动条),示例如下:

var width = document.body.clientWidth;
var height = document.body.clientHeight;
console.log("页面宽度:" + width + ",页面高度:" + height);

4. 使用window.scrollXwindow.scrollY

通过window.scrollXwindow.scrollY属性可以获取到文档相对于窗口的水平滚动距离和垂直滚动距离,示例如下:

var scrollX = window.scrollX;
var scrollY = window.scrollY;
console.log("水平滚动距离:" + scrollX + ",垂直滚动距离:" + scrollY);

以上是获取HTML页面大小的几种常用方法,可以根据具体需求选择适合的方法。

相关问题与解答

Q1: 如何使用JavaScript获取网页的视口大小?

A1: 可以使用window.innerWidthwindow.innerHeight属性来获取网页的视口大小,代码示例如下:

var viewportWidth = window.innerWidth;
var viewportHeight = window.innerHeight;
console.log("视口宽度:" + viewportWidth + ",视口高度:" + viewportHeight);

Q2: 如何使用JavaScript获取网页的滚动条大小?

A2: 可以使用window.innerWidthwindow.outerWidth属性来计算滚动条的大小,代码示例如下:

var scrollbarWidth = window.outerWidth - window.innerWidth;
console.log("滚动条宽度:" + scrollbarWidth);

本文标题:如何打印html页面大小
本文来源:http://www.hantingmc.com/qtweb/news49/136099.html

网站建设、网络推广公司-创新互联,是专注品牌与效果的网站制作,网络营销seo公司;服务项目有等

广告

声明:本网站发布的内容(图片、视频和文字)以用户投稿、用户转载内容为主,如果涉及侵权请尽快告知,我们将会在第一时间删除。文章观点不代表本网站立场,如需处理请联系客服。电话:028-86922220;邮箱:631063699@qq.com。内容未经允许不得转载,或转载时需注明来源: 创新互联